Asana Inc. vs Manulife Financial Corporation — how do they compare? Asana Inc. trades at $7.36 (market cap $1.69B), while Manulife Financial Corporation trades at $41.29 (market cap $68.50B). The key difference: Manulife Financial Corporation is far larger — about 40.5× Asana Inc.'s market cap, and Manulife Financial Corporation pays a 3.23% dividend while Asana Inc. pays none. About Asana Inc.

Asana Inc is a software company. The company provides a platform for work management that helps teams orchestrate work, from daily tasks to cross-functional strategic initiatives. It helps plan marketing campaigns, streamlines processes, manages sales, and manage product launches. Also, the company provides project management and workflow management solutions.

About Manulife Financial Corporation

Manulife provides life insurance and wealth management products and services to individuals and group customers in Canada, the United States, and Asia. Manulife is one of Canada's Big Three Life Insurance companies (the other two are Sun Life and Great West Life). As of Dec. 31, 2021, Manulife reported assets under management or administration of about CAD $1.4 trillion.
